The international Network for Evaluating Outcomes (iNeo) in neonates will examine and improve outcomes, care processes, and health care delivery for very low birth weight infants through international collaborative learning. Compare outcomes at country level for VLBW infants Identify country-specific characteristics that may underlie variations in outcomes Train and support junior researchers in neonatal-perinatal health services research Identify clinical and organisational improvements relevant to Canadian neonatal care Implement and continually evaluate the impact of data-informed and evidence-linked clinical and organisational practice changes in Canadian neonatal units. Analysis was originally for data from 2008 – 2010 but after a minor amendment to the Research ethics analysis will be of data from 2008 – 2015.
